September is Su***de Prevention Awareness Month 💜
Connecting individuals and communities to the right support can make all the difference. Here are a few tips that will help us raise awareness, provide resources, promote evidence-based su***de prevention strategies, and share messages of hope and healing.
* Just Be Present- Learn the warning signs, normalize help-seeking (Mental Health is Health).
* Celebrate Your Progress- Healing isn’t the same for everyone. It’s a personal journey.
* Your Life Matters- There’s hope after a su***de attempt and after su***de loss.🌤️Take the first steps toward recovery. Find the right support for YOU!
* Signs that someone may be at risk for su***de- Prevention begins with awareness. Knowing the warning signs of su***de could save a life.
If you or someone you know is in need of help, mental health resources can be found by calling: 988 - National Su***de Prevention Lifeline.
